BESS stands for Battery Energy Storage Systems, which is a technology for storing large amounts of energy using batteries such as lithium ion, a rechargeable battery that can store energy from various sources and discharge it when needed. A BESS system consists of one or more batteries and can be used to balance the grid, provide backup power, and improve grid stability.
ADVANTAGES OF BESS SYSTEM

Battery energy storage systems (BESS) often have high round-trip efficiency – BESS have very large capacities (up to several hundred MW) and can mobilize large capacity, maintained for a long time, meaning that the input energy during charging is almost completely recovered during discharging. Therefore, this is a potential solution, indispensable in the long term in the power system integrating renewable energy sources. There are 3 main advantages including:
Save energy costs
Energy storage systems provide businesses with a cost-effective solution to store excess output from renewable sources such as wind farms, rooftop solar systems, etc. Storing excess solar power output during lunchtime, off-peak hours and discharging it during peak hours in the morning and afternoon when electricity costs are high will help significantly reduce electricity costs in the long term.
Maximizing the potential of renewable energy
Deploying the BESS system integrated with renewable energy projects such as solar power plants and rooftop solar power systems helps stabilize the quality and power generation capacity of unstable renewable energy sources. The storage system will solve the problem of power system stability, helping businesses and factories ensure continuous power supply to customers.
Stabilize the power system
The BESS system acts as a backup power source, providing power during power outages or severe weather, reducing the need for costly distribution system upgrades or emergency generators. This in turn reduces carbon emissions when using backup systems such as diesel generators.
